Abstract

Ultra wideband (UWB) technology has emerged as a solution for the wireless interface between medical sensors and a personal server in future telemedicine systems. Wireless universal serial bus (USB) is the USB technology merged with UWB technology. Wireless USB can be applied to wireless personal area network applications as well as personal area network applications like wired USB. In case of n-screen service applications, data traffics must broadcast to the adjacent devices However, the current wireless USB is designed to support the communication through the point-to-point connection between the host and the device only. This policy increases delay and energy consumption of wireless host and devices significantly. Therefore, in this paper, we propose a novel multimedia streaming scheme for n-screen service in wireless USB networks. The simulation results show that proposed protocol can enhance the throughput and delay performance and improve energy efficiency by minimizing the multimedia data delivery process.
